Louis/Lewis Marshall was an English professional rugby league footballer who played in the 1920s, playing at representative level for England, and at club level for Bramley.

International honours
Louis/Lewis Marshall won a cap for England while at Bramley in 1923 against Wales.
Note
The englandrl.co.uk website states Marshall's forename as being Louis, the Godfrey Phillips Cigarette card states Marshall's forename as being Lewis.
